Facebow transfer is a record relating the maxillary arch to a hinge-axis reference for mounting casts.

Denture stomatitis is inflammation of mucosa beneath a denture, often associated with hygiene and Candida.

Osseointegration is direct structural and functional connection between living bone and an implant surface.

Complete denture is a removable prosthesis replacing all teeth and associated structures in an arch.

Centric relation is a reproducible jaw relationship independent of tooth contact.

Vertical dimension of occlusion is the facial height when teeth or prosthetic occluding surfaces are in contact.

Major connector is the component of a removable partial denture that joins components on one side of the arch to the other.

Rest seat is a prepared tooth area that supports a removable partial denture rest.

Pontic is the artificial tooth portion of a fixed dental prosthesis.

Fixed partial denture is a tooth-supported fixed prosthesis replacing one or more missing teeth.
